Output 65abd3d0939f95e4a83d76cabca64c86535bcbabc37648b696d98ab95d09ded1:80

value
149872383
script pubkey
OP_0 OP_PUSHBYTES_20 1b8c64ae89f1e38e36b0051c0a26f55d46c80536
address
bc1qrwxxft5f783cud4sq5wq5fh4t4rvspfkw20p3a
transaction
65abd3d0939f95e4a83d76cabca64c86535bcbabc37648b696d98ab95d09ded1
spent
true